Merge tag 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/rdma/rdma
Pull rdma fixes from Jason Gunthorpe: "Nothing particularly exciting, some small ODP regressions from the mmu notifier rework, another bunch of syzkaller fixes, and a bug fix for a botched syzkaller fix in the first rc pull request. - Fix busted syzkaller fix in 'get_new_pps' - this turned out to crash on certain HW configurations - Bug fixes for various missed things in error unwinds - Add a missing rcu_read_lock annotation in hfi/qib - Fix two ODP related regressions from the recent mmu notifier changes - Several more syzkaller bugs in siw, RDMA netlink, verbs and iwcm - Revert an old patch in CMA as it is now shown to not be allocating port numbers properly" * tag 'for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/rdma/rdma: RDMA/iwcm: Fix iwcm work deallocation RDMA/siw: Fix failure handling during device creation RDMA/nldev: Fix crash when set a QP to a new counter but QPN is missing RDMA/odp: Ensure the mm is still alive before creating an implicit child RDMA/core: Fix protection fault in ib_mr_pool_destroy IB/mlx5: Fix implicit ODP race IB/hfi1, qib: Ensure RCU is locked when accessing list RDMA/core: Fix pkey and port assignment in get_new_pps RMDA/cm: Fix missing ib_cm_destroy_id() in ib_cm_insert_listen() RDMA/rw: Fix error flow during RDMA context initialization RDMA/core: Fix use of logical OR in get_new_pps Revert "RDMA/cma: Simplify rdma_resolve_addr() error flow"
Showing
- drivers/infiniband/core/cm.c 1 addition, 0 deletionsdrivers/infiniband/core/cm.c
- drivers/infiniband/core/cma.c 11 additions, 4 deletionsdrivers/infiniband/core/cma.c
- drivers/infiniband/core/core_priv.h 14 additions, 0 deletionsdrivers/infiniband/core/core_priv.h
- drivers/infiniband/core/iwcm.c 3 additions, 1 deletiondrivers/infiniband/core/iwcm.c
- drivers/infiniband/core/nldev.c 2 additions, 0 deletionsdrivers/infiniband/core/nldev.c
- drivers/infiniband/core/rw.c 20 additions, 11 deletionsdrivers/infiniband/core/rw.c
- drivers/infiniband/core/security.c 9 additions, 5 deletionsdrivers/infiniband/core/security.c
- drivers/infiniband/core/umem_odp.c 19 additions, 5 deletionsdrivers/infiniband/core/umem_odp.c
- drivers/infiniband/core/uverbs_cmd.c 0 additions, 9 deletionsdrivers/infiniband/core/uverbs_cmd.c
- drivers/infiniband/core/verbs.c 0 additions, 10 deletionsdrivers/infiniband/core/verbs.c
- drivers/infiniband/hw/hfi1/verbs.c 3 additions, 1 deletiondrivers/infiniband/hw/hfi1/verbs.c
- drivers/infiniband/hw/mlx5/mlx5_ib.h 1 addition, 0 deletionsdrivers/infiniband/hw/mlx5/mlx5_ib.h
- drivers/infiniband/hw/mlx5/odp.c 7 additions, 10 deletionsdrivers/infiniband/hw/mlx5/odp.c
- drivers/infiniband/hw/qib/qib_verbs.c 2 additions, 0 deletionsdrivers/infiniband/hw/qib/qib_verbs.c
- drivers/infiniband/sw/siw/siw_main.c 3 additions, 3 deletionsdrivers/infiniband/sw/siw/siw_main.c
Please register or sign in to comment